Early Detection and Diagnosis of Hepatobiliary Cancers
Hepatobiliary cancers encompass a range of malignant tumors originating from the liver, bile ducts, gallbladder, or pancreas. These aggressive cancers pose significant challenges due to their often asymptomatic incidental findings, leading to late identification. Early detection and diagnosis remain paramount in improving patient outcomes. A multifaceted approach involving meticulous clinical evaluation, advanced imaging modalities such as ultrasound, computed tomography (CT), or magnetic resonance imaging (MRI), and laboratory tests plays a crucial role in identifying these cancers at their earliest phases .
Prompt diagnosis allows for timely intervention with treatment options tailored to the specific type and extent of the cancer. This may include surgery, chemotherapy, radiation therapy, or a combination thereof. Public awareness campaigns focusing on risk factors such as chronic viral hepatitis, obesity, and alcohol abuse are essential in encouraging early screening and detection among high-risk individuals.
